What Defines Spicy Tex-Mex?

Before embarking on your Tex-Mex journey on South Padre Island, it's crucial to understand what makes this cuisine distinct. Rooted in the border state of Texas, Tex-Mex is a confluence of Texan and Mexican culinary traditions. Expect to find dishes brimming with ingredients like jalapeños, chili powder, cumin, and cheese. While traditional Mexican food might emphasize freshness and subtlety, Tex-Mex thrives on robust, fiery flavors.

Key Ingredients That Turn Up the Heat

  • Jalapeños: A staple in Tex-Mex dishes, these peppers add a distinctive kick.
  • Chili Powder: Often used in seasoning meats, chili powder is a key player in achieving that spicy flavor profile.
  • Habaneros and Serranos: For those who crave the extreme, these peppers elevate the spice levels.
  • Spicy Cheeses: Varieties like pepper jack bring both creaminess and heat.
  • Hot Sauce: A final flourish often involves a dash of fiery hot sauce.

Understanding these ingredients can enhance your dining experience as you traverse South Padre Island's top Tex-Mex destinations.

Top Tex-Mex Spots for the Spice Enthusiasts

South Padre Island offers a dizzying array of Tex-Mex restaurants, each bringing its unique twist to this beloved cuisine. We've scoured the island to find notable spots that promise a spicy feast.

1. Señor Frog's South Padre Island

Location: 340 Padre Blvd

Señor Frog's is renowned for its vibrant atmosphere and equally vibrant dishes. Known for its lively entertainment, it also serves some notably spicy dishes. High on the list is their Volcano Nachos, doused in a combination of jalapeños and zesty sauces, promising to ignite your taste buds.

2. The Meatball Cafe

Location: 2412 Padre Blvd

While its name might suggest otherwise, The Meatball Cafe offers a menu packed with spicy Tex-Mex delights. Their Diablo Shrimp Tacos, sprinkled with habanero salsa, are a must-try for spice aficionados.

3. Laguna BOB

Location: 2401 Laguna Blvd

Nestled by the waterfront, Laguna BOB combines scenic views with fiery flavors. Their "Inferno Burrito" lives up to its name with a fiery blend of serrano peppers and a secret hot sauce recipe.

4. Ceviche Ceviche

Location: 1004 Padre Blvd

While traditionally focused on ceviches, this eatery offers a Tex-Mex twist with its spicy shrimp ceviche accompanied by ghost pepper-infused sauce. A perfect pick for those wanting to try something different yet suitably spicy.

Savor the Variety: From Tacos to Enchiladas

Tex-Mex cuisine on South Padre Island isn't just about the heat; it's about the diversity of dishes that each bring their unique spicy twist. Here’s a guide to explore the Tex-Mex culinary offerings, from classic tacos to adventurous salsas.

Tacos: A Tex-Mex Staple

On South Padre Island, tacos come in various forms, each more inventive and spicier than the last. Try the street-style tacos at small local eateries, often filled with marinated meats and house-made salsas that pack a punch.

Enchiladas: Layers of Flavor

Enchiladas, typically stuffed and rolled corn tortillas smothered in chili sauce, offer a deep dive into the spicy spectrum. Most restaurants allow you to choose your spice level, from mild to extrême.

Salsas and Dips: Fiery Accompaniments

Don’t overlook the condiments accompanying your meal. South Padre Island's Tex-Mex joints often pride themselves on offering a range of salsas – from tangy tomatillo to blazing hot habanero varieties that elevate any dish they're paired with.

FAQs: All About Spicy Tex-Mex on South Padre Island

Q1: What are some beginner-friendly spicy dishes to try on South Padre Island?
A1: If you’re new to spice, start with dishes like chicken fajitas or carne asada tacos with mild salsa. Most restaurants cater to varied spice tolerance levels, so don’t hesitate to ask for recommendations.

Q2: Are there any Tex-Mex dishes with vegan or vegetarian options?
A2: Absolutely! Many places offer vegetarian options like veggie burritos or cheese enchiladas. Ask for dishes with beans or grilled vegetables and a side of spicy salsa for a vegan twist.

Q3: Is it common to find gluten-free Tex-Mex items on the island?
A3: Yes, many establishments are accommodating to dietary restrictions, including gluten-free options. Corn tortillas are a great gluten-free base for tacos and enchiladas.
